I'll put my two cents worth in here since I did not 3 years ago when this thread was started.

quote:

My ascendant has also progressed into Cancer. I wonder if it's relative to this change.

No. There is always the question of the accuracy of the natal Asc to begin with in order to produce accurate progressions, etc. But what you are talking about is the common method of secondary progressed Asc as shown on the charts made for you at sites like astro.com. That is a symbolic fiction long accepted by astrologers due to their obsession/fascination with 1° equivalencies, but which does not track the Asc as it actually moves according to the Earth's rotation. In other words, it is not based on nature, but is arbitrarily imposed on charts by humans.

Every sign of the zodiac cross the horizon every 24 hours, which mean in progressions this should happen every year. That means roughly a degree of movement per day, a sign per month. That is too quick a movement to have a slow developmental influence on your physical characteristics which are fundamentally genetic, but influenced by the most prominent planets in your natal chart (conjunct/parallel Asc or MC, or in square to one/both)

quote:

I also noticed my relationship patterns this year has changed as well. My Venus is progressing at 29 deg Virgo--almost at Libra.

This is a good example of where developmental changes can be triggered, of the unfolding of the potentials in personality.
